TPD4E05U06-Q1: Can polarity of differential signals be swapped?

Part Number: TPD4E05U06-Q1

The datasheet for the part displays this pin out with pins 1 and 2 with D1+ and D1-. My question is - If one were to use pins 1 and 2 for a differential signal, with the positive polarity on pin 1 and the negative polarity on pin 2, can these pins also work the same way if the negative polarity is on pin 1 and the positive polarity is on pin 2?

The block diagram shows nothing evident that this cannot be done.

Additionally, the layout example displays this being done.
